Or Basan
Any one ever Drive for dollars ?
29 October 2018 | 9 replies
You'll want to drive all the streets of a neighborhood looking for homes that have signs of vacancy (tall grass in the summer, or non-plowed driveways in winter), or are just in poor condition.Then look up the owner information via public records and try to make contact one way or another.
